Postby Jai_Jai_Binks » Thu Jul 21, 2005 11:02 am

I redid my front valance three weeks ago (autozone has 4 types of 3m tapes). Autozone has 4 types of tapes
1. thick red tape
2. thick platted tape
3. thin red tape
4. thin platted tape

i buy red cus for valances since its cheaper, i'd use the platted for skirts since its weight rating is 5lbs.
